In 2008, 4.0 million persons aged 12 or older (1.6 percent of the population) received treatment for a problem related to the use of alcohol or illicit drugs. Of these, 1.3 million received treatment for the use of both alcohol and illicit drugs, 0.8 million received treatment for the use of illicit drugs but not alcohol, and 1.6 million received treatment for the use of alcohol but not illicit drugs. (Note that estimates by substance do not sum to the total number of persons receiving treatment because the total includes persons who reported receiving treatment but did not report for which substance the treatment was received.)
In the past year, about one fifth of young adults aged 18 to 25 (21.1 percent) needed treatment for alcohol or illicit drug use, but less than one tenth (7.0 percent) of them received treatment at a specialty facility. Of the young adults who needed but did not receive alcohol or illicit drug use treatment in a specialty facility in the past year, 96.0 percent did not perceive the need for treatment.
Among persons aged 18 to 22 years old, the rate of current use of illicit drugs in 2009 among full-time college students (22.7 percent) was similar to the rate among other persons in that age group (22.3 percent), which includes part-time college students, students in other grades or types of institutions, and nonstudents. The rate of current use of illicit drugs overall among 18 to 22 year olds who were in college full time increased from 20.2 percent in 2008 to 22.7 percent in 2009, but there was no significant change in the rate of drug use among those not enrolled full time in college.

A great deal of variation exists in the degree of dependence among drug users. The teenager who smokes marijuana three times a week is not as dependent as the thirty year old who has smoked marijuana six times a day for 15 years and has already relapsed after being in two drug rehabilitation centers. It's obvious that these individuals need different approaches to treatment. Similarly, among cocaine users are some who use it in binge fashion, one or two days a month, and others who use it several times each day. Again, different treatment approaches are required for each case.

Types of Drug Recovery Programs
Drug Recovery Detox - Detox is not in itself a complete Drug Treatment Program. Detox usually takes place as an inpatient hospitalization that lasts between 7-10 days for Drug addiction. The main focus of Drug detox is to eliminate all traces of a drug while at the same time controlling dangerous withdrawal symptoms. Recent studies on Drug Addiction have concluded that when individuals have attempted to use detox alone as a form of treatment, the results were the same as in Drugics that had no professional treatment at all.
Outpatient Drug Recovery Treatment- This type of part-time treatment is sometimes used for moderate substance abusers, who are unable to go to a Drug Rehabilitation Program in Garden Grove for various reasons. In this type of Drug Rehab, the individual usually attends several hours of group and individual counseling every day, and returns to their home at night and on the weekends.
Residential Drug Recovery Treatment - In this type of Garden GroveDrug Rehab Program, an individual lives at the rehab center, and they are able to focus solely on their addiction, with no distractions. Cognitive, emotional, and behavioral therapies concentrate on providing healthy alternatives for identifying and solving one's problems. This type of Drug recovery program in Garden Grove, California offers relapse prevention techniques, substance abuse education classes, practical life skills, and social education to assist the individual in achieving the goal of long term sobriety. Experts in the field of substance abuse have concluded that residential treatment offers the best long term results compared to any other type of Drug recovery treatment.
